  1. Há 4 dias · Uganda, country in east-central Africa. Its physical features vary from the tall volcanic mountains of the eastern and western frontiers to the densely forested swamps of the Albert Nile River and the rainforests of the country’s central plateau. Kampala is the capital. Read more about Uganda here.

    Há 1 dia · Kampala ( UK: / kæmˈpɑːlə /, [3] [4] US: / kɑːmˈ -/) [3] [5] is the capital and largest city of Uganda. The city proper has a population of 1,680,600 (2020) [6] and is divided into the five political divisions of Kampala Central Division, Kawempe Division, Makindye Division, Nakawa Division, and Rubaga Division .

  7. Há 2 dias · May 30, 2024. The Department of State is publicly designating five current and former Ugandan officials for their involvement in significant corruption or gross violations of human rights. Speaker of Parliament Anita Among is designated due to involvement in significant corruption tied to her leadership of Uganda’s Parliament.
